GitHub Copilot

GitHub Copilot adds AI code completions, chat, and autonomous agent mode to VS Code and every major IDE, featuring multi-model support and a free tier for developers.

PearAI

An open-source, VS Code-based AI code editor that natively integrates advanced AI tools like Aider and Supermaven for seamless chat, inline editing, and codebase-wide search.

Kilo

Open-source AI coding agent for VS Code and JetBrains. Access 500+ models at no markup, bring your own API keys, or deploy cloud agents in minutes. Free core product for enhanced productivity.

Tabnine

Privacy-first AI coding platform with zero code retention, air-gapped deployment, and a Context Engine that learns your organization's codebase and coding standards.

Windsurf

An agent-powered IDE that blends deep codebase context with autonomous AI agents to keep developers in flow. Features multi-file editing, autonomous task execution, and real-time awareness.
